Genetic DNA testing has implicated a Maine man in connection to a 1980 murder in Massachusetts.

Maine Man Died Without Ever Facing Charges for Massachusetts Murder

The suspect in this case identified by the Middlesex, Massachusetts District Attorney's office, is Joseph Leo Boudreau, formerly of Ogunquit, Maine. Boudreau moved to Maine in 1975 and died in 2004 at the age of 61, without ever facing charges in the case.

In fact, someone else was convicted for the murder

Massachusetts Woman Was Brutally Murdered and Robbed in Her Ayer Home

It's been 45 years since Katharina Reitz Brow was found brutally murdered in her trailer home in Ayer, Massachusetts on May 21, 1980. Officials say she was killed between 7:10 a.m, when her husband left for work, and 10:45 a.m, when her body was found.

The 48-year-old woman suffered 30 stab wounds, with five penetrating her heart, and had been struck repeatedly with a blunt instrument. Investigators said the inside of the home showed signs of a struggle and the victim's purse was missing, as well as a large sum of cash she had kept in her linen closet.

One of the murder weapons, a knife, was recovered from a wastebasket in the home.

Massachusetts Man Wrongfully Convicted of the Murder of Katherina Reitz Brow

Kenneth Waters was convicted of Brow's murder in 1983. His conviction was then vacated in March 2001, after DNA analysis determined that a bloodstain at the scene was left by a male but could not have been left by Waters.

At the time of the original arrest, when DNA evidence was not as advanced as it is now, Waters blood type matched the type O blood found at the scene.

In 2022, the Cold Case Unit of the Middlesex District Attorney's Office used DNA evidence experts to narrow the suspects down to two brothers, both of whom were deceased. Investigators located two living relatives of those suspects and, through further testing, were able to determine that the DNA pointed to Joseph Leo Boudreau.

Born in Natick, Massachusetts in 1943, Boudreau was a long-time Massachusetts resident. He was convicted of armed robbery in the state of New Hampshire in 1975.

Investigators have not identified any link between Joseph Leo Boudreau and Kenneth Waters.
